Senior Accountant
Job Description
We are seeking a highly experienced, hands-on Senior Accountant who can independently manage all accounting work in our CPA firm while leading and supporting junior accounting staff.
This is not only a supervisory position. The Senior Accountant must personally work on client accounts, resolve complicated accounting issues, and finalize books with minimal supervision.
Responsibilities
- Independently handle complete accounting for clients in multiple industries
- Handle our Accounting team members
- Work extensively in QuickBooks Online and QuickBooks Desktop
- Review, correct, and finalize bookkeeping prepared by junior staff
-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ements
- Perform bank, credit card, payroll, loan, and intercompany reconciliations
- Prepare adjusting, reclassification, depreciation, and closing journal entries
- Review the General Ledger, Accounts Receivable, Accounts Payable, loans, fixed assets, payroll liabilities, and equity accounts
- Identify and correct errors, misclassifications, duplicate transactions, and unusual balances
- Ensure books are accurate, tax-ready, and audit-ready
- Prepare year-end workpapers and schedules for tax return preparation
- Communicate directly with clients to obtain information and resolve accounting questions
- Lead, train, and support junior accounting staff
- Manage multiple client files and complete work within deadlines
